Mesothelioma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er is a lawyer who is specialized in representing asbestos lawyer victims. These lawyers help patients, and their families, file compensation claims.

Compensation from a successful lawsuit can aid in reducing medical expenses and provide for family requirements and provide an income for loved family members.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ist victims in receiving compensation from trust funds set up by asbestos producers.

Experienced

A mesothelioma lawyer is a professional who assists those suffering from asbestos-related illnesses. Asbestos is a dangerous and toxic substance that was employed in a variety of industries including construction from the 1800s to the 1970s. Exposure to asbestos may cause malignant mesothelioma or pleural mesothelioma.

A qualified mesothelioma lawyer can assist you in filing an action against the responsible parties and receive compensation. They have handled asbestos lawsuits from beginning to end, including filing claims and taking depositions. They can also argue on behalf of their clients before a jury. They know the nuances of asbestos litigation and will help you avoid procedural errors that could result in dismissal.

They also manage out of court negotiations and the wrongful-death claim. Before a trial, a lot of plaintiffs in mesothelioma lawsuits offer settlements for financial damages. A mesothelioma lawyer can look over settlement offers and ensure you receive fair compensation for your illness and the losses you've endured.

Mesothelioma attorneys can also assist with workers' compensation and veterans benefits. Workers compensation is a type of insurance that pays victims for medical expenses and lost wages. However, it doesn't pay for mesothelioma-related diagnosis or treatment. Wrongful death claims are awarded to the family members of deceased victims of m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ses. They may seek compensation and offer emotional support to survivors.

A mesothelioma attorney firm focuses on one type case and has the resources needed to construct a strong case. They can help identify asbestos exposure sources and help patients locate mesothelioma specialists to treat their condition. They can determine if a patient's qualified to receive compensation from asbestos trust funds or the VA. They can also make a claim on behalf of the victim and make sure that all deadlines are completed. They can travel to the homes of patients to discuss legal options. This is especially helpful for veterans with limited mobility or are sick enough to travel. A mesothelioma group that is nationwide can also offer more flexibility in scheduling than local firms.

Compassionate

Mesothelioma patients often struggle with their health and the financial burden of this asbestos-related illness. A compassionate mesothelioma attorney can provide support and help clients seek compensation to help with these costs. They will work closely to ensure all their client's needs are met, and that they receive the best medical treatment.

The law firm a victim chooses should have an experience of success in winning compensation for victims of asbestos exposure. They should have experience in negotiating mesothelioma settlements or verdicts and winning VA benefits and trust fund claims. They should also have a nationwide reach and access to resources that can assist them in building a strong case for their client's behalf.

Asbestos lawyers should be able to address any questions about the asbestos litigation process. They must be able to explain the statute of limitations works and how it affects the filing of an asbestos lawsuit. Mesothelioma suits are time-sensitive, since they require victims and their families to take action within a specific period of time. This deadline, also known as the statutes of limitations, differs by state and is determined by the date on which mesothelioma was first diagnosed.

A compassionate mesothelioma lawyer will ensure they are aware of the emotional toll of this cancer and asbestos litigation be sensitive in these challenging times. They will also know how to prioritize the needs of a client and respect their time. Local mesothelioma attorneys will, for example, travel to the home of the client or any other location they prefer to meet them. This will save the client from having to fly to a meeting.

Asbestos patients require mesothelioma lawyers who are committed to giving one-on-one, personalized care for their case. Expert

A knowledgeable mesothelioma lawyer will answer many of the questions that patients and their families might have. For example, they can clarify the cause of asbestos exposure and the illness and whether the patient is eligible to bring a suit and what compensation they might be entitled to. They can also aid those suffering from asbestos exposure to understand the benefits of taking legal action.

A mesothelioma lawyer with years of experience in asbestos litigation can ensure that the victim receives the complete compensation they deserve. Compensation can be used to cover medical expenses, lost income and other financial losses. In addition, it may compensate for non-economic damages like pain and suffering. Asbestos victims and their families may also be able to claim compensation for the loss of a loved one due to mesothelioma.

Certain asbestos companies are no longer in business or have filed for bankruptcy. The law requires these businesses to set aside money for mesothelioma claim patients and their families in trust funds. Mesothelioma lawyers can assist victims determine their exposure to asbestos and hold responsible asbestos companies accountable.

The value of the mesothelioma case depends on the history of exposure and severity of the symptoms. Compensation can cover past and future medical expenses, such as health care at home. It can also cover income loss, like pensions or asbestos litigation wages earned from a previous job.

Mesothelioma patients should select an attorney with an established track record of obtaining substantial settlements for their clients. Top firms such as Weitz & Luxenberg, Simmons Hanly Conroy and others have recovered millions of dollars in compensation for asbestos-exposed people. They can help victims and their families know how settlements were negotiated and what they should be expecting from their case.

National law firms can better assist mesothelioma patients because they have more resources than local law firms. They can also help patients in various states. These attorneys are able to travel to meet with victims and their families. They can also arrange meetings outside of working hours. They are also able to handle complex cases that require investigation or trial testimony. They can hire experts or other consultants if needed.

Dedicated

If you or someone you love has been diagnosed with mesothelioma, it is essential to locate a lawyer who will fight for the compensation you are entitled to. The best lawyers are those who have won huge settlements for asbestos victims. They also have the resources to support you during this difficult time. The best mesothelioma companies, for example have teams of attorneys and paralegals who work with nursing support personnel.

National firms that concentrate on mesothelioma cases operate offices across the nation and are licensed to practice in all 50 states. This means they are well-versed in the laws of each state, including statutes of limitation. A national company will also be able to determine the best location to file your lawsuit based on where you lived or worked, and also where you were exposed to asbestos.

A dedicated mesothelioma attorney will be available to answer any questions you may have about filing an action and what your legal options are. They will also provide information on the time limit for mesothelioma. It is 2 years from the day you were informed or realized that you were impacted by asbestos.

When you hire a lawyer for mesothelioma, they are willing to travel to you and meet you at your home or any other convenient location. This is because they understand that when you have mesothelioma the main thing you need to do is be resting and receiving treatment, as well as spending time with your family. Meetings with your attorney could be a hassle when you are in the process of receiving cancer treatment.

Mesothelioma lawyers are committed to treating their clients and their family members with respect. They will meet with you one-on-1 and give individualized attention to your case. They will also be acquainted with asbestos trust funds and how to access them.

Mesothelioma lawyers with a national reputation have secured hundreds of millions of dollars for their clients. Examples include the $22 million verdict awarded to an Navy veteran who contracted mesothelioma after exposure to asbestos and a $5.1 million verdict against Fisher Controls International LLC for the wife of a power plant worker who was diagnosed with peritoneal cancer after being exposed to asbestos-containing products.
